Procedura: Creazione e gestione di pianificazioni condivise (Reporting Services in modalità integrata SharePoint)
Una pianificazione condivisa rappresenta una pianificazione multifunzionale che fornisce informazioni di pianificazione pronte per l'utilizzo a qualsiasi numero di report o sottoscrizioni. È possibile creare una pianificazione condivisa una sola volta e quindi farvi riferimento in una pagina di sottoscrizione o delle proprietà quando sono necessarie informazioni di pianificazione. Le pianificazioni condivise possono essere gestite, sospese e riprese a livello centralizzato. Per evitare l'esecuzione di un report o una sottoscrizione, è invece necessario modificare manualmente una pianificazione personalizzata.
Per creare, modificare o eliminare pianificazioni condivise in un sito di SharePoint, è necessario essere un amministratore del sito.
È possibile identificare una pianificazione specifica in base al nome descrittivo corrispondente. Se non è specificato alcun nome, verrà creato un nome predefinito basato sulle caratteristiche della pianificazione, ad esempio il criterio di occorrenza o le date e gli orari di esecuzione.
Nota
La creazione di pianificazioni condivise richiede il servizio SQL Server Agent.
Per creare pianificazioni condivise
Scegliere Azioni sito.
Scegliere Impostazioni sito.
Nella sezione Reporting Services fare clic su Gestisci pianificazioni condivise.
Fare clic su Aggiungi pianificazione per aprire la pagina Proprietà pianificazione.
Immettere un nome descrittivo per la pianificazione. Nelle pagine di applicazione utilizzate per i report di Reporting Services, tale nome verrà visualizzato negli elenchi a discesa disponibili nelle pagine di definizione delle pianificazioni nell'ambito del sito. Se possibile, non utilizzare nomi lunghi di difficile lettura. Adottare una convenzione di denominazione che prevede l'indicazione di informazioni descrittive all'inizio del nome.
Specificare una frequenza. Le opzioni di pianificazione visualizzate sulla pagina potrebbero essere modificate automaticamente in modo da supportare la frequenza selezionata. Se ad esempio si sceglie Mese, nella pagina verranno visualizzati i nomi dei singoli mesi.
Definire la pianificazione. Non tutte le combinazioni di pianificazione sono supportate in una singola pianificazione.
Impostare le date di inizio e di fine.
Fare clic su OK.
Sospensione e ripresa di pianificazioni condivise
È possibile sospendere e quindi riprendere una pianificazione condivisa attualmente in uso. In genere, si sospende una pianificazione condivisa per bloccare temporaneamente una pianificazione che viene utilizzata per attivare sottoscrizioni e operazioni di elaborazione di report. Solo le pianificazioni condivise possono essere sospese e riprese. Non è possibile sospendere le pianificazioni specifiche dei report.
Non è possibile sospendere e riprendere le operazioni di elaborazione dei report in corso. È possibile sospendere e riprendere esclusivamente le pianificazioni presenti nella coda del servizio SQL Server Agent. Un processo in corso è esterno all'ambito del motore di pianificazione.
Mentre una pianificazione condivisa è in sospeso, tutte le operazioni che dovevano essere eseguite in tale intervallo di tempo possono essere ignorate. Quando una pianificazione condivisa viene ripresa, le operazioni di elaborazione dei report e delle sottoscrizioni vengono eseguite in corrispondenza del successivo orario pianificato, utilizzando come riferimento l'ora locale del server di report. Il server di report non esegue le operazioni pianificate che sarebbero state eseguite se la pianificazione non fosse stata sospesa.
Per sospendere o riprendere una pianificazione condivisa
Scegliere Azioni sito.
Scegliere Impostazioni sito.
Nella sezione Reporting Services fare clic su Gestisci pianificazioni condivise.
Selezionare la pianificazione e fare clic su Sospendi pianificazioni selezionate.
Eliminazione di pianificazioni condivise
Tutte le pianificazioni, sia quelle condivise che quelle specifiche dei report, devono essere eliminate manualmente. Se si elimina una pianificazione condivisa attualmente in uso, tutti i riferimenti a tale pianificazione verranno sostituiti con pianificazioni personalizzate non definite, ovvero pianificazioni personalizzate prive di informazioni di data e ora.
Eliminare una pianificazione e farla scadere sono due operazioni diverse. La data di scadenza viene impostata per arrestare una pianificazione, non per eliminarla. Dato che le pianificazioni vengono utilizzate per l'automatizzazione delle operazioni del server di report, non vengono mai eliminate automaticamente. Le pianificazioni scadute possono essere utilizzate dagli amministratori del server di report come riscontro per individuare la causa dell'improvviso arresto di un processo automatico. Un amministratore del server di report che non controlla innanzitutto se la pianificazione è scaduta potrebbe eseguire una diagnosi errata del problema oppure perdere inutilmente tempo tentando di risolvere i problemi di un processo che invece è perfettamente funzionante.
Una pianificazione personalizzata rimane associata al report anche se scaduta. È possibile determinare se una pianificazione è scaduta verificandone la data di fine. Una pianificazione condivisa scaduta rimane comunque nell'elenco Pianificazioni condivise. Il campo Stato indica se la pianificazione è scaduta. È possibile riattivare la pianificazione posticipando la data di fine oppure rimuovere il riferimento alla pianificazione se non è più necessario.
Per eliminare una pianificazione condivisa
Scegliere Azioni sito.
Scegliere Impostazioni sito.
Nella sezione Reporting Services fare clic su Gestisci pianificazioni condivise.
Selezionare la pianificazione e fare clic su Elimina.
Vedere anche